How much does it cost to rent a home in Pasadena?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pasadena 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,593 | $754 | $10,000+ |
| Pasadena 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,469 | $1,250 | $10,000+ |
| Pasadena 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,456 | $1,775 | $10,000+ |
| Pasadena 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,555 | $2,670 | $10,000+ |
| Pasadena 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,260 | $3,260 | $3,260 |
| Pasadena 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$10,799 | $6,599 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pasadena
What type of rentals are currently available in Pasadena?
There are currently 2757 Apartments for Rent in Pasadena, FL with pricing that ranges from $750 to $22,860. There are also 2104 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Pasadena ranging from $754 to $30,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Pasadena?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Pasadena ranges from $754 to $30,000 with an average monthly rent of $6,073.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Pasadena?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Pasadena range from $1,405 to $22,109,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,250 to $20,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,775 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,742.
